diff --git a/src/etc/rc.interfaces_wan_configure b/src/etc/rc.interfaces_wan_configure index 62d195f2c..12a17e72d 100755 --- a/src/etc/rc.interfaces_wan_configure +++ b/src/etc/rc.interfaces_wan_configure @@ -28,9 +28,11 @@ */ require_once("config.inc"); +require_once('auth.inc'); require_once("util.inc"); require_once("filter.inc"); require_once("system.inc"); +require_once('ipsec.inc'); require_once('openvpn.inc'); require_once("interfaces.inc"); require_once("services.inc"); diff --git a/src/etc/rc.linkup b/src/etc/rc.linkup index 0319df134..8ccd813b3 100755 --- a/src/etc/rc.linkup +++ b/src/etc/rc.linkup @@ -27,8 +27,8 @@ POSSIBILITY OF SUCH DAMAGE. */ -/* parse the configuration and include all functions used below */ require_once("config.inc"); +require_once('auth.inc'); require_once("filter.inc"); require_once("interfaces.inc"); require_once('ipsec.inc'); @@ -37,10 +37,10 @@ require_once("util.inc"); require_once("system.inc"); require_once("services.inc"); -function handle_argument_group($iface, $argument2) { +function handle_argument_group($iface, $argument2) +{ global $config; - if (isset($config['interfaces'][$iface])) { // set defaults $ipaddr = null ; diff --git a/src/etc/rc.newwanip b/src/etc/rc.newwanip index dbfb3d073..f781a93a9 100755 --- a/src/etc/rc.newwanip +++ b/src/etc/rc.newwanip @@ -28,8 +28,8 @@ POSSIBILITY OF SUCH DAMAGE. */ -/* parse the configuration and include all functions used below */ require_once("config.inc"); +require_once('auth.inc'); require_once("filter.inc"); require_once('ipsec.inc'); require_once("openvpn.inc");